The cheapest way to get from Moulins to Cérilly is to bus which costs €2 and takes 46 min.
The fastest way to get from Moulins to Cérilly is to drive which takes 39 min and costs €6 - €10.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Lycée Banville Pharmacie and arriving at Abri. Services depart every four hours, and operate Monday to Saturday. The journey takes approximately 46 min.
The distance between Moulins and Cérilly is 46 km. The road distance is 44.7 km.
The best way to get from Moulins to Cérilly without a car is to bus which takes 46 min and costs €2.
The bus from Lycée Banville Pharmacie to Abri takes 46 min including transfers and departs every four hours.
Moulins to Cérilly bus services, operated by cars Région de l'Allier, depart from Lycée Banville Pharmacie station.
Moulins to Cérilly bus services, operated by cars Région de l'Allier, arrive at Abri station.
Yes, the driving distance between Moulins to Cérilly is 45 km. It takes approximately 39 min to drive from Moulins to Cérilly.
